Agricultural Agenda Nigeria Initiative
Agricultural Agenda Nigeria Initiative (AANI) is a non-governmental organization that focuses on Sustainable Development Goals 1 and 2 of No Poverty and Zero Hunger through a bottom–top approach of smallholder farmers’ aggregation and agricultural extension programs across the 36 states of the federation, plus the FCT and sub-Saharan Africa.
AANI is at the forefront of advocacy against hunger through its ongoing project tagged the "Outgrow Hunger- Nigeria Project" across the 774 local government areas in Nigeria.
Our Vision & Mission
Systematized Farm-to-Value Chain Approach
The vision is to fast-track food sufficiency, security, and sustainability through a systematized farm-to-value chain approach, using the Out-growers Model and Clean Energy Systems, as a deliberate effort to solving climate change and environmental challenges.
AANI is strongly committed to sustainable agricultural value chains and the overall productivity of its members, providing access to farmland, funding, mentoring, monitoring, and evaluation.
Our Vision
To enhance greater agricultural productivity through a bottom-top approach for a Hunger and Poverty Free Society by 2030.
Mission
To culturize agriculture as a panacea for National Economic Growth and Development; while fostering Agro-Industrialization.
